B.C. city using drones to monitor former homeless encampment sites

B.C. city using drones to monitor former homeless encampment sites

While a community member who accesses support services related to mental health and addiction said the drones raise concerns about residents’ human rights, city officials say Cranbrook has been dealing with public safety issues tied to homelessness, addiction and mental health far greater than typical for a small city.
